Key Differences Between Design Patents and Utility Patents

Design patents and utility patents differ fundamentally in their scope and protection. A design patent primarily protects the ornamental or aesthetic aspects of an invention, such as surface appearance or visual design features. Conversely, a utility patent safeguards the functional and technical aspects, including how an invention works or is used.

The types of inventions suited for each patent vary. Design patents are ideal for products where appearance is a key differentiator, like jewelry or decorative items. Utility patents are appropriate for inventions with novel functions, such as machinery, chemical processes, or technological innovations.

Regarding duration, a design patent typically grants protection for 15 years from the filing date, while a utility patent generally offers 20 years of protection from the filing date. This difference influences strategic decisions based on the intended lifespan of the invention and market considerations.

Scope of Protection

The scope of protection for design patents primarily covers the ornamental appearance of an article, focusing on its visual features such as shape, surface decoration, and overall aesthetic. This means the protection extends only to the specific design as claimed in the patent application. It does not cover functional aspects or structural features that are purely utilitarian in nature. Consequently, competitors can often make minor modifications to design elements without infringing on the patent, provided these do not substantially imitate the ornamental design.

In contrast, utility patents provide protection for the functional aspects of an invention. This includes how an invention works, its mechanisms, and technical features that contribute to its usefulness. The scope here is broader, covering the underlying structure and operation of the invention rather than its appearance alone. As a result, utility patent holders have exclusive rights to prevent others from making, using, or selling inventions that embody the patented utility features.

Duration of Patent Rights

The duration of patent rights varies between design patents and utility patents, reflecting their distinct protections. For design patents, the typical term is 15 years from the date of grant in most jurisdictions, such as the United States. This relatively shorter term emphasizes the visual aesthetics’ temporary nature.

Utility patents generally offer a longer period of protection, lasting 20 years from the filing date. This extended duration covers functional innovations, encouraging inventors to invest in research and development. It also provides an extended window for recouping investments and commercializing inventions.

The actual duration of patent rights is subject to compliance with maintenance fees and procedural updates. Failure to pay these fees can result in patent expiration before the maximum term. Therefore, understanding the specific timelines and renewal requirements is vital for strategic patent planning.

Filing Procedures for Design Patents

The filing process for design patents begins with preparing a detailed application submitted to the relevant patent office, such as the United States Patent and Trademark Office (USPTO). This application must include a written description and at least one set of drawings or images illustrating the visual design.

See also  Understanding the Key Patentability Criteria for Innovative Patent Applications

Applicants are required to submit form pages that specify the inventor’s details, the title of the design, and a description of the aesthetic elements. Clear and accurate drawings are critical, capturing the design’s visual aspects from multiple angles to demonstrate the claimed protection.

Once submitted, the application enters an examination phase where patent examiners assess whether the design is original and non-obvious. This process includes review of the drawings, description, and supporting documentation to ensure they comply with patent office criteria. The applicant may need to respond to office actions or requests for clarification during this stage.

Throughout the process, applicants must pay applicable filing and processing fees. Although design patent applications generally involve less complex procedures than utility patents, meticulous preparation and adherence to specific formal requirements are vital for successful registration.

Filing Procedures for Utility Patents

The filing process for utility patents involves several systematic steps designed to establish the inventor’s rights. Initially, applicants must prepare a comprehensive application, including detailed specifications, claims, drawings, and an abstract that clearly describe the invention. Detailed claims are critical as they define the scope of patent protection for the invention.

Once the application is complete, it must be filed electronically through the United States Patent and Trademark Office (USPTO) or relevant patent authority in other jurisdictions. Filing fees are required at this stage, and additional fees may apply for expedited processing or extra claims. Patent applicants are advised to conduct a thorough prior art search to assess patentability before submission.

After submission, the patent office assigns a patent examiner to review the application. The examination process involves assessing whether the invention meets the patentability criteria, including novelty, non-obviousness, and usefulness. The examiner may issue office actions, requiring applicants to amend claims or provide clarifications. Responding effectively to office actions is crucial for progressing the application towards approval.

Examples of Inventions Best Protected by Each Patent Type

Design patents are ideally suited for protecting the ornamental and aesthetic aspects of inventions. For example, unique product shapes, surface decoration patterns, or distinctive visual features of consumer electronics benefit from design patents. This protection emphasizes appearance rather than function, making it ideal for jewelry, furniture, or fashion accessories.

In contrast, utility patents are best suited for inventions that involve new and useful functions or processes. Innovative mechanical devices, chemical processes, or technological gadgets typically qualify for utility patent protection. For instance, a new type of engine component or a novel medical device’s mechanism are examples where utility patents safeguard the functional innovation.

Some inventions combine both aesthetic and functional innovations; however, each aspect is protected differently. A smartphone’s design, featuring its distinctive appearance, benefits from a design patent, while its internal circuitry and technology are protected under a utility patent. Recognizing these distinctions helps inventors strategically select the most appropriate patent type to maximize their protection.
